The Gildhall Theatre seat-map renderer (project Velvetrow) caches venue layouts per performance. If reviewers see seats rendered in the wrong tier after a layout edit, the cache key is likely missing the layout revision. Flush the cache via the admin endpoint, then re-render a single performance to confirm tier boundaries. Do not bulk-invalidate during an on-sale window. Changes to the cache-key logic require a regression pass against the fixture venues. The renderer build used for that pass is noted below.

session token of kahog-bahif = htk9_f63daec35

# Notes for future maintainers (Oakmere API)
#
# The resolver batching below exists because of the N+1 fix shipped in
# sprint 41. Every author lookup on the feed query used to fire its own
# SQL call; the dataloader now batches them per request. Do not disable
# DATALOADER_ENABLED unless you are profiling, and never in production,
# because the query count explodes immediately. The loader cache talks
# to the shared Redis tier, which requires authentication. The
# credential for that connection is set on the next line:

secret setting of yagug-hahog: COURIER_KEY13=44c9b50f678cd

## Artifact Signing — Inventory Reconciliation Job

The nightly reconciliation job for Stockline now signs its output manifests before upload. Unsigned manifests are rejected by the Ledgerbox ingest as of build 412. Two mismatches last week traced to a stale key on the runner pool; rotated Tuesday. Action for sync: confirm all runners pull the current key at job start. The active signing key for the reconciliation pipeline is as follows.

signing key of yafop-taguf = bky3_Kre